41:50 a small mistake, and prior to this a slightly misleading explanation of how thermal conditions in the sun's center (T=14 mln K) allow thermonuclear fusion of protons. I'll start with that. Coulomb repulsion barrier of 2 protons can be easily computed, thermal energy too (it is ~kT). Thermal energy is ~100 times too low to overcome the electrostatic potential. For a brief while in 1920s this was a major conundrum. Why the sun shines, and why it (thankfully) shines so inefficiently, releasing much less heat per second from 1 kg than a car battery, was figured out thanks to the idea of quantum tunneling by Georgiij Gamow, at the time quite fresh out of St. Petersburg university. If Omega * r = const., i.e. Period ~ r, as the lecturer says, and a star (R~0.7e6 km, P ~ 1 day) contracts until it reaches P~ 0.01 s, then the radius must shrink by a factor (1day)/0.01s = 0.8e7, i.e. the new radius must r = R/0.8e7 ~ 0.7e6 km /0.8e7 ~ 90 m. This is wrong by two orders of magnitude, and such a small stellar-mass object would be a black hole not a neutron star. I'll let the readers discover the error in this derivation. Have fun.
